How much has NHS Scotland paid to NHS Wales regarding to people sent to Wales for treatment?
Also much has NHS Wales paid NHS Scotland regarding people sent to Scotland for treatment?
Thank you for your recent request.
NHS Scotland has made no payments to Public Health Wales (PHW) NHS Trust regarding people sent to Wales for treatment.
PHW NHS Trust has made no payments to NHS Scotland regarding people sent to Scotland for treatment.
Please note this information is for PHW only.
Public Health Wales is the public health service for Wales and as such is an independent NHS Trust. As an organisation we have no jurisdiction over the activities of Health Boards and other NHS Wales organisations. This means we frequently do not have access to the data that they produce.
